Manowar Announce ‘The Final Battle’ Farewell Tour

It continues to be an unbelievably brutal year for rock and metal as the defenders of true steel, Manowar , have announced they will be bowing out of the metal arena. The power metal heroes broke the news today that they will be embarking on their farewell tour, "The Final Battle."

The news came from the band's  Facebook page where they thanked their fans for 'The Gods and Kings' tour, one of the most successful in the band's 35 plus year career. Armed with 10 studio albums lined with heavy metal anthems, the New York outfit will begin their trek in Germany as stated in the full announcement below.

Message To All Manowarriors - Nachricht an alle Manowarrior The Gods And Kings Tour was a groundbreaking moment in our career. The stage, sound, video and you, our fans, were magnificent! Coming off such an amazing tour it was clear that the next time we must go even bigger and beyond anything we have ever done; something that will fulfill every Manowarrior’s dreams. Then that will be the ultimate moment to say Thank You and farewell! The Final Battle will begin in Germany and take us all over the world to say goodbye to all of you. If you know Metal you know MANOWAR. If you know MANOWAR you know Metal! Those who join this tour will be left with an eternal memory; having witnessed the band that has dedicated their blood, hearts, souls and every moment of their career to True Heavy Metal. We are calling all Manowarriors to prepare yourselves now and to join us for The Final Battle!” MANOWAR ‪#‎TheFinalBattle‬

Manowar might not be a household name, but the warriors have built up one of the most dedicated worldwide followings of any metal act. A Manowar concert is more than just a show and more than just a band getting up onstage; it is a true experience that has to be seen to be believed as fans raise clutched fists feverishly in the air, belting out every line of every song to the point where singer Eric Adams can take each night off and extend the mic out to the crowd instead.

The news comes while metal and rock fans around the world are still reeling from the losses of some of the genre's most beloved acts. The death of Lemmy Kilmister brought the end of Motorhead , Black Sabbath are currently in the midst of a farewell tour with Ozzy Osbourne expected to retire in the near future altogether, Brian Johnson remains on the outs in AC/DC as of now, two transcendental mega-stars were lost in David Bowie and Prince and now we will bid farewell to Manowar, a band willingly saying goodbye.

Manowar's the final battle tour isn't their final tour, band not breaking up.

This is confusing.

' src=

"Okay, let me clarify something. We never announced the end of Manowar; we didn't even plan to never tour again. There are so many places that we constantly get fan requests from… We said it's time for a break. So that we can work on other projects for our fans: For example, I'll be traveling with my spoken-word tour this winter where I'll be talking about the history of the band, rare photos and video included. I am working on a metal opera (think 'We Will Rock You', but Manowar style). And, of course, we'll continue with Part II and III of our 'The Final Battle' trilogy. But I'll be honest: With the overwhelming feedback from this tour, and fans literally begging us to continue it is really hard to not think of new touring. We've had fans tell us that the thought of us retiring or not touring anymore takes the joy out of their lives. Having such an impact is an honor and a responsibility that we take seriously."

Legendary American metal act, Manowar, have been raising hell since 1980, known for their outlandish antics and their gargantuan sound with lyrics full of mythological references.

Manowar began life in Auburn, New York, US, brought together by bassist Joey DeMaio formed a band with fellow musicians in the area, with the three original members DeMaio, Eric Adams (vocals), Donnie Hamzik (drums), joined by guitarist Karl Logan as of 1994, to form the quartet. From the strength of their first demo, they secured a recording contract in 1981 with Liberty Records, which began their rise to cult metal stardom, releasing their debut album, “Battle Hymns,” the following year.

Manowar have gone on to release 13 albums, each pushing their powerful, heavy sound to grander levels than what came before. Whilst never obtaining mainstream commercial success, their music has developed a strong cult following across the world. Whilst being popular in the US, they made their biggest impact in Europe, as well as being popular in the Australian and South American metal scene. Their use of mythological themes and Viking-inspired leather outfits made them the precursor band to the rise of Viking-metal and pagan-metal acts, such as bands like Finntroll, Gwar and Amon Amarth.

Highlights of their large discography include the 1988 album, “Kings of Metal ,” which is their highest-selling album worldwide, with many songs featured being fan favorties, played to uproarious receptions when performed live. 1992’s “Triumph of Steel” was another career high point, famous for its inclusion of a 28-minute suite titled “Achilles, Agony and Ecstasy in Eight Parts,” which was inspired by the Iliad.

Manowar are able to lay claim to the title of the ‘loudest metal band’ breaking this record on two separate occasions having being awarded it by the Guinness Book World of Records in 1984. As well as being the heaviest band, they also have the record for playing the longest heavy metal concert, when they played for five hours straight at a concert in Bulgaria in 2008.

MANOWAR Will Headline Release Athens 2022 Festival With Special Gift For Greek Fans

The unwavering loyalty of the Greek Manowarriors has once again prevailed: MANOWAR will return to Greece with an exclusive headlining performance of Release Athens 2022 festival at Plateia Nerou on June 22 nd , 2022.

In a press conference held in Athens last night, Joey DeMaio announced that the band will bring a crushing new production, killer set list and a special gift for the Greek fans to commemorate a truly outstanding year in music history!

As metal fans will know, 2022 marks the 30 th year since the release of “The Triumph Of Steel”. With this album MANOWAR surprised their fans with the over 28 minutes long track “Achilles, Agony and Ecstasy in Eight Parts”, inspired by Homer’s ancient Greek poem “The Iliad”.

In celebration of this memorable anniversary and as a THANK YOU for the steadfast and passionate support of the Greek Manowarriors, MANOWAR have now taken on “The Odyssey”, Homer’s tale of the great hero Odysseus and his long and perilous quest to return to his wife and son.

“We are extremely excited to return to Greece and sharing our tribute to this country’s amazing past!” said Joey DeMaio. “The welcome we received at Release Athens 2019 was fantastic as always. That show, and being surrounded by Greece’s unique culture and history again inspired us to revisit Homer, as we had long planned!”

For this project, MANOWAR went to great lengths: not only did they record a song titled “The Revenge Of Odysseus” for their upcoming new studio album, Joey DeMaio also traveled to Athens to record a narration with father and son team Kostas and Konstantinos Kazakos. Kostas, hailed in Greece for his participation in many movies and as an accomplished theater actor and writer, and his son Kostantinos, who is also a talented actor, narrated a touching dialogue between Odysseus and his son Telemachus. And to honor the historic source material, they did so in Ancient Greek, translated from English by Sakis Tolis of Greek metal band “Rotting Christ”!

“It was a pleasure and privilege to work with Kostas and Konstantinos, Sakis and everyone else who was involved in this narration” said Joey DeMaio. “I call Kostas ‘the Greek Orson Welles’, not only because these two giants share many remarkable talents and outstanding voices, but also for being equally passionate to deliver a perfect narration while being humble and kind at the same time! We can’t wait to share everything with our fans.”

The CRUSHING THE ENEMIES OF METAL ANNIVERSARY TOUR ’22/’23 will celebrate over 40 years of band history and six signature MANOWAR albums and their anniversaries:

40th Anniversary of Battle Hymns 35th Anniversary of Fighting The World 30th Anniversary of The Triumph Of Steel 20th Anniversary of Warriors Of The World 15th Anniversary of Gods Of War 10th Anniversary of The Lord Of Steel

MANOWAR To Embark On 40th-Anniversary Tour In 2021

MANOWAR will embark on its 40th-anniversary tour in 2021. The trek will kick off in April in Germany and will include shows in The Netherlands for the first time in many years. The tour will be bigger than ever, featuring orchestra and choir, Viking reenactors, stunning visuals and a powerful set list full of immortal classics.

"All of us, everywhere in the world, are living in a very challenging time right now," said bassist Joey DeMaio . "But we will get through this, standing together, stronger than ever! Music is a universal power! It guides us through tough times and unites us! And when it is time to celebrate again, we will raise our hands in victory, with the greatest fans in the world!"

The 40th-anniversary tour 2021 will be a celebration of everything metal fans love about MANOWAR : Songs that unite and inspire, epic imagery, outstanding sound and a gathering of like-minded friends under the Sign Of The Hammer.

Back in May 2016, MANOWAR revealed that it would say "thank you", "farewell" and "goodbye" to its fans on a world tour that would be "bigger and beyond anything" the group had ever done. Calling the tour "The Final Battle" , MANOWAR said that the fans who come to see the veteran metal act perform would "be left with an eternal memory; having witnessed the band that has dedicated their blood, hearts, souls and every moment of their career to true heavy metal."

Naturally, most fans assumed that MANOWAR would never play again after the completion of "The Final Battle" , but DeMaio has since clarified that the band has every intention of continuing for years to come.

In an interview with Summa Inferno , conducted ahead of MANOWAR 's appearance at the Hell & Heaven Metal Fest , DeMaio addressed the band's future activities, explaining that he and his bandmates have grand plans for the coming months.

"People had the wrong idea about 'The Final Battle' tour," he said. "When we announced the name of the tour, people immediately thought, 'Oh, no. They're gonna break up. They're gonna stop forever,' which, that was never the intention. The intention was for sure to take a break for some time because we're working on a big rock opera — and I mean musical rock opera; however you wanna look at it. But it's gonna be a big epic story. And so that takes time. We can't put that together like that. And the last EP, songs that were released, will be part of this massive big epic story. So when we announced that, there was a confusion and people thought, 'Oh, no.' But that's not the story. We're here in Mexico for the first time — but not the last time."

A year ago, the 65-year-old bassist said that he was "too young to retire" and blamed "some journalists" for "reinterpreting" MANOWAR 's 2016 "farewell" tour announcement in order to "sell magazines." He told Bulgaria's Z Rock Radio : "Journalists make their money by what they write and photographers make their money by having a 'wow' picture. But I'm very protective over our fans, and when people write shit that ends up affecting and causing problems for our fans, I get mad."

In a 2017 interview with "Outdoor Adventures With Jayson" , MANOWAR singer Eric Adams said that he would "miss the big stage" after the band completes its final tour. He said: "This is it. We've got one last tour coming up… But all good things have to come to an end at some point."

MANOWAR released a new EP, "The Final Battle I" , in March 2019. At the time, the band said that parts II and III of the trilogy would arrive at a later date, inspired by MANOWAR 's adventures on the remainder of "The Final Battle" .
